The Endless Peaks
Cowee Mountain Overlook on the Blue Ridge Parkway. The sky wasn't what I would call amazing, however, with the leaves starting to turn i wanted to get up above 5,000 feet and capture some of the fall colors early. There were of course other photographers, some even giving me a bit of side eye as i was shooting with my 10-24mm F4 lens. It's not a big lens by any stretch of the imagination. I was switching between it and my 50-140, and i have some shots I'm working on with that lens as well, however... I was really excited to try and capture the whole scene as busy as it is. It's a new lens, so of course I shot at 10mm. I hope the scene works for you :D
ISO: 160
Aperture: f11
SS: .5 Secs
Focal: 10mm
Haida m10 with CPL, and 4 stop soft grad
